Output 80ec955c56707b19dc87e5b2565f9747a21eece7ec4ad87150cdfab07b7ac67e:1

value
109438206
script pubkey
OP_0 OP_PUSHBYTES_20 5cb69ccb113338530abbc9b4c93a7d4bdbf35746
address
ltc1qtjmfejc3xvu9xz4mex6vjwnaf0dlx46xm8dmyx
transaction
80ec955c56707b19dc87e5b2565f9747a21eece7ec4ad87150cdfab07b7ac67e
spent
true